A word of caution of buying on ebay I struck out on buying NWOT (new without tags)
every time the time was NOT new and there were imperfections that items that
were labeled preowned didn't have.
What I did when this happened:
1. Contacted the seller
2. I didn't accuse them of being dishonest (I assumed it was an honest mistake)
3. I told them EXACTLY what I found and why I thought it shouldn't be labeled as new
4. They got back to me and we made arangements to get my money back
IF they don't get back to you,
Open a case against them
To sell/buy on ebay you need good ratings you would be surprised how big of a threat this is to people.

Ok onto the steps to a better closet
1. Stare at it (you know you do it everyday anyway) but this time evaluate it. Instead of trying to figure out what to wear try to figure out what you have
2. Write down what you would like to see. Example you have a super cute skirt but maybe 1 shirt that really goes with it. Write down a floral shirt or whatever would go with it.
3. Notice the style trends that are in. This is what I did. At this moment loose floral shirts are in, bright colored pants/shorts, Nautical clothing, ect. ect. Notice and then write down which styles you think you would look best in.
4. Now is the hard part realize you have too many clothes and you don't wear them all
5. Make a donate box and a for sale box. If you plan on buying more clothes better get rid of some right? RIGHT!!!!
6. Take pictures and start selling






But what sells the best on ebay?
Clothes that you would buy

1. No holes or stains
2. Name brands (take a look at ebay fashion then brands to see what they promote)
3. Good pictures and descriptions

My rule is 3 tries if something isn't perfect I'm always honest about it. (has a stain, hole)
Item doesn't sell after 3 tries I donate it.

Get ready to start selling
1. Get to be friends with your local postal person. They are an asset to getting to know the mailing system
2. Know shipping prices and charge the right amount!!! Ugh I think I am finally getting this one down
3. I suggest buying bulk shipping supplies I got a happy medium size
4. Start by selling light things. Like shirts, pants... I haven't had good luck with yet
5. Take a picture GOOD ONE!
6. List it on ebay. Usually you can list 50 items for free in one month sounds like a lot until you start downsizing two wardrobes.
7. Enjoy!

Chicken Pot Pie!!!

My first chicken pot pie!!!
It turned out pretty good. It was a little runnier than I wanted but I just looked at the recipe again and figured out why... I didn't put the flour in!

Here is the recipe:
1/3 cup butter
1/3 cup flour
1/3 cup chopped onion
1 3/4 cup of chicken broth
2/3 cup of milk
2 cups cooked chicken (chopped into 1 inch pieces)
10 oz. package of frozen mixed veggies
1/2 tsp. of salt
1/4 tsp pepper
1/4 tsp celery seed (optional)
Pie crust

Blend together butter and flour over low heat until smooth and bubbly.
Remove from heat
Stir in chicken broth and milk or cream
heat to boiling
boil and stir one minute
Stir in the rest of the ingredients (besides the pie crust of course)
Place everything into the pie crust (which is in a pie pan I used 2 8" pie pans because thats what I had)
Bake at 350 for about 50 min. Put foil over top so it doesn't overbrown about the last 20 min.
